Transaction 905531f134c4840e20670f0a04656ecbad33b1e5fdf28863e01047b06898b869

1 Input
2 Outputs
  • 905531f134c4840e20670f0a04656ecbad33b1e5fdf28863e01047b06898b869:0
  • value  10584771
    address  3NP7Ek2v48q8EJhUCa9ESvaz7qLZv8ZZpJ
  • 905531f134c4840e20670f0a04656ecbad33b1e5fdf28863e01047b06898b869:1
  • value  155200
    address  3LV814bV18j5nvrE1eaAWr8pywfUMrf48p